Understanding RUHS BDS Cut Off 2024

The RUHS BDS cut off 2024 refers to the minimum score or percentile that candidates must obtain in the NEET-UG 2024 examination to qualify for admission to dental colleges in Rajasthan under RUHS. Unlike a simple qualifying mark, the cut off varies for different categories such as General, OBC, SC, and ST, as well as for government and private colleges.

The cut off is not just about meeting NEET’s qualifying marks; instead, it depends on the availability of seats, the performance of candidates in NEET, and the seat allotment process during counseling.

Expected RUHS BDS Cut Off 2024

While the exact RUHS BDS cut off 2024 will be declared after counseling, an estimation can be made based on past data and trends. The general pattern is that government dental colleges have higher cut offs compared to private institutions.

NEET 2024 Qualifying Percentile (for reference)

  • General/EWS: 50th percentile

  • OBC/SC/ST: 40th percentile

  • General-PwD: 45th percentile

Predicted RUHS BDS Cut Off 2024 (NEET Score Range)

  • Government Dental Colleges

    • General: 500–550+ marks

    • OBC: 480–520 marks

    • SC: 380–420 marks

    • ST: 350–400 marks

  • Private Dental Colleges

    • General: 300–400 marks

    • OBC: 280–380 marks

    • SC/ST: 250–320 marks

These numbers are expected ranges based on trends and may vary once the official counseling begins.

Previous Year RUHS BDS Cut Off Trends

Looking at the past few years gives a better understanding of how the RUHS BDS cut off 2024 might shape up.

  • 2023: Government dental colleges saw general category cut offs around 530+ marks, while private colleges admitted candidates with scores as low as 280–300.

  • 2022: Cut offs were slightly lower, with government colleges closing at 510+ for general candidates.

  • 2021: Due to a moderate paper, the cut off remained nearly the same, hovering around 500 marks for general seats in government colleges.

This indicates a relatively stable trend, though variations occur depending on exam difficulty and the number of applicants.

RUHS BDS Admission Process 2024

To secure admission into BDS under RUHS, candidates must follow the official counseling procedure:

  1. Qualify NEET 2024

    • The first step is meeting the minimum qualifying percentile in NEET 2024.

  2. Online Registration

    • Candidates must register on the official RUHS website for Rajasthan NEET counseling.

  3. Choice Filling and Locking

    • Students select their preferred dental colleges (government or private) in order of priority.

  4. Seat Allotment

    • Based on rank, cut off, category, and preferences, seats are allotted.

  5. Document Verification and Admission

    • Candidates must report to the allotted college, submit documents, and pay the fees to confirm admission.
